Cleaning uPVC windows

Although uPVC window repairs are simple to clean, it is essential to make use of the correct tools and materials. This will stop the buildup of dirt and moisture from causing harm to your uPVC windows.

First clean your uPVC windows. This can be done using a brush or a soft cloth that has been soaked in a bucket of soapy water.

After you've cleared all the debris, you can clean the frame of uPVC. It is best to avoid using any chemicals, liquids or abrasive cleaners while cleaning uPVC. They can cause irreparable harm. Instead, you should use the non-abrasive cleaner diluted in water.

You can also clean your uPVC window sills. This requires expert assistance. Additionally, you should avoid sanding your uPVC. Use a brush that has a soft nozzle.

It is recommended to spray paint uPVC when it has been stained. The spray paints are available in a range of colors and can provide high-quality finishes. These are an excellent option if you are looking to restore your uPVC windows.

Additionally, a high-quality uPVC solvent cleaner can be bought at your local hardware store. The safest uPVC cleaners are those that have been diluted with water. Be careful not to accidentally scratch your glass by using the cleaner.

When you're finished drying, you'll need to dry the window with a non-abrasive cloth. Then, you can polish the glass with microfiber cloth.

If you're hoping to keep your uPVC window frames in excellent shape, you should try to clean them every two years at a minimum. Additionally to that, if they're situated near trees, you may require them to be cleaned more often.

Maintaining your uPVC windows and doors in good condition will help to increase the value of your home. Maintaining them clean and maintained regularly can help to lower the cost of repairs. Your home will be protected from moisture and mould by keeping your uPVC windows clean.

upvc window repairs near me windows last a long time

Depending on the product's quality, uPVC windows can last up to 35 years. However, the typical lifespan of uPVC windows is between 20 and 25 years. Proper maintenance can increase the life expectancy of UPVC windows.

The life expectancy of UPVC windows is affected by the quality of the raw materials employed. Window made of poor quality materials can last as little as five years. To avoid this, make sure to check the product's pigmentation. The lack of pigmentation can be an indication that the formula does not contain enough UV-resisting ingredients.

A poor installation can also affect the lifespan of uPVC products. If the installation is not done correctly, an UPVC product could fail to be watertight, and may also be exposed to corrosion.

uPVC has been tested to withstand harsh weather conditions. However, it's not as robust as aluminum. It is susceptible to damage from excessive humidity or heat.

A UPVC window, like any other kind of window will need to be replaced in the future. Select a reputable company for when you decide to buy uPVC windows. This will ensure that you get an excellent product.

Another thing that can affect the life span of a UPVC window is condensation. It is possible to prevent condensation through thermal pumping, but it's not always possible. The condensation indicates that there is a leak. Therefore, it is crucial to keep your windows clean.

Finally, the location of your house can impact the life span of your uPVC windows. The coastal areas are more prone to saltwater acidic. Although acidic saltwater might not have a significant effect on the life span of a uPVC window, it does cause some damage to the internal steel structure.

No matter if you live in a coastal region or not, the quality of your UPVC windows is vital for their durability. High-quality uPVC windows are made of pure virgin vinyl resin and are engineered to prevent cracking.
